Webshtick or shtik (ʃtɪk) n. Slang. 1. a show-business routine or piece of business inserted to gain a laugh or draw attention to oneself. 2. one's special interest, talent, etc. [1955–60; < Yiddish shtik pranks, whims, literally, piece < Middle High German stücke, Old High German stucki (German Stück ); compare stucco] WebDefinition of shtick. 1 : a usually comic or repetitious performance or routine: bit. 2 : one’s special trait, interest, or activity : bag he’s alive and well and now doing his shtick out in Hollywood— Robert Daley.
